SERICIN is a protein that is produced by silkworms and is found in silk fibers. It is secreted by the silkworms to form a protective coating around the fibroin fibers that make up the silk thread. This protein plays an important role in the formation of silk threads that are used in textiles.
Cotton is a natural fiber derived from the cotton plant. It is made up of cellulose, not proteins like sericin. Cotton is widely used in textiles, but it does not contain sericin.
Wool is another natural fiber, but it comes from the fleece of sheep. Wool is made up of keratin, a fibrous protein, not sericin. While both wool and silk are animal-based fibers, sericin is specific to silk.
Silk is the correct answer. It is a natural protein fiber produced by silkworms, and sericin is a key protein found in silk. Silkworms secrete sericin to form the cocoon, which surrounds the silk fibers.
Jute is a plant-based fiber used for making burlap and sacks. It is derived from the stem of the jute plant and is made of cellulose, not proteins like sericin.
